ceramic anti static floor for cleanrooms

Ceramic Anti-Static Flooring for Cleanrooms Ceramic anti-static flooring is a specialized flooring solution designed for cleanroom environments where static electricity control and contamination prevention are critical. This type of flooring combines the durability and chemical resistance of ceramic tiles with anti-static properties to meet the stringent requirements of industries such as semiconductor manufacturing, pharmaceuticals, biotechnology, and electronics assembly. Key Features and Benefits 1. Static Dissipation and ESD Protection Ceramic anti-static flooring is engineered to dissipate static charges effectively, preventing electrostatic discharge (ESD) that could damage sensitive electronic components or disrupt manufacturing processes. The tiles are embedded with conductive materials, such as carbon or metal fibers, which create a controlled path for static electricity to ground safely. 2. High Cleanliness and Contamination Control Cleanrooms demand surfaces that minimize particle generation and are easy to clean. Ceramic flooring is non-porous, resistant to chemicals, and does not shed particles, making it ideal for ISO Class-certified environments. The smooth surface prevents dust accumulation and allows for efficient cleaning with disinfectants or deionized water. 3. Durability and Longevity Unlike epoxy or vinyl anti-static flooring, ceramic tiles offer superior resistance to abrasion, heavy loads, and thermal shocks. They maintain their structural integrity even in high-traffic areas, reducing the need for frequent replacements and lowering long-term maintenance costs. 4. Chemical and Heat Resistance Ceramic tiles withstand exposure to harsh chemicals, solvents, and high temperatures, making them suitable for cleanrooms where aggressive cleaning agents or process-related spills may occur. 5. Compliance with Industry Standards High-quality ceramic anti-static flooring meets international standards such as ANSI/ESD S20.20 for electrostatic control and ISO 14644 for cleanroom classifications. Installation Considerations Proper installation is crucial to ensure conductivity and performance. The tiles are typically laid with conductive adhesives and connected to a grounding system. Seamless grouting further enhances cleanliness by eliminating crevices where contaminants could accumulate. Applications This flooring is widely used in: - Semiconductor fabrication facilities - Pharmaceutical production areas - Medical device manufacturing - Aerospace and defense cleanrooms - Data centers with ESD-sensitive equipment Conclusion Ceramic anti-static flooring provides an optimal balance of ESD protection, cleanliness, and durability for critical cleanroom environments. Its ability to meet rigorous industry standards while ensuring long-term reliability makes it a preferred choice for high-tech and controlled manufacturing settings.
